In the food of morocco, paula wolfert, the james beard hall of fame author of the classic couscous and other good from morocco and the undisputed queen of mediterranean cooking, brings to bear her unparalleled knowledge of, passion for, and deep commitment to the traditional foodways of morocco in this definitive book on its cuisine. Since it was first published in 1973, couscous and other good food from morocco has established itself as the classic work on one of the worlds great cuisines, and in 2008 it was inducted into the james beard cookbook hall of fame. From moroccos national dish, couscous for which wolfert includes more than 20 different recipes, to delicacies such as bisteeya a pigeon pie made with filo, eggs, and raisins among other ingredients, wolfert describes both the background of each recipe and the best way to prepare it. Paula wolfert is an expert on mediterranean food and the author of nine cookbooks, including the food of morocco, mediterranean clay pot cooking, the slow mediterranean kitchen, and the cooking of southwest france.
